My cousin Casey Wyatt gave birth to their second child Apollo Robert Wyatt Monday August 4th. Upon Apollo’s arrival the Dr.’s found that his esophagus was not fully formed and that it was restricting his breathing and making it impossible for him to eat on his own. He was rushed to the Milwaukee children’s hospital that night to discuss surgeries and plans on how to move forward with his treatment. The following day they found that he was also missing a kidney and had a hole in his heart. On Thursday August 7th they preformed surgery to help fix his esophagus and it had a positive outcome! He was overall diagnosed with having VACTERL Association which is a pattern of birth defects that has affected multiple of his body parts. This has led him to having Esophageal atresia, Tracheoesophageal fistula, a small to moderate hole in his heart, one kidney and a clubfoot. They still say it could be a month before Apollo can finally go home with his family so I’m starting this fund raiser to help with the medical costs, travel and to help with the time off his parents will have to take to be with the sweet boy.
